Rams star Dante Fowler Jr. puts former Jaguars team on blast

Dante Fowler Jr. Jaguars

Neither the Los Angeles Rams nor the Jacksonville Jaguars will be playing postseason football this year.

Though, there’s a vast difference between the two organizations. Los Angeles is one year removed from a Super Bowl appearance. Jacksonville just recently fired front office head Tom Coughlin after some major issues between him and the players.

It now appears that former Jaguars top-five pick Dante Fowler Jr. is ready to call his old team out. In the midst of a breakout season with the Rams, Fowler just took to social media to blast both former and current Jaguars personnel.

The No. 3 overall pick back in 2016, Fowler fell out of favor in Duval last season. He was dealt to the Rams for pennies on the dollar after recording two sacks in seven games. It’s rather obvious something happened behind the scenes.

Fowler, 25, is now finishing up what has been a career-best season. The former Florida star has recorded 16 quarterback hits, 11.5 sacks and two forced fumbles.
